自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 收藏
  • 关注

原创 2018KDD-IntelliLight: A Reinforcement Learning Approach for Intelligent Traffic Light Control

传统的经验重放是随机取,所以很大概率取到频繁出现的状态和动作,Agent就会很好的估计这些状态和动作的奖励,但是忽略了不平常的状态-动作组合,这将导致学习的代理在不频繁的阶段动作组合上做出错误的决定。然而,目前的方法没有考虑实际情况中的复杂情况,因此可能导致陷入一种单一的行动。这些平衡样本将防止不同的阶段动作组合干扰彼此的训练过程,因此,提高网络的拟合能力,以准确预测奖励。缺点:现有的研究都没有使用真实的交通数据,当前研究中的模拟模型通常假设车辆以恒定的速度到达,t时刻的排队长度是所有进场车道上L的总和。

2023-02-21 11:14:38 422

原创 Spring学习笔记之SpringBoot

Thymeleaf是一个支持原生THML文件的java模板,可以实现前后端分离 即 视图与业务数据分离可以直接将服务端返回的数据生成HTML文件,同时也可以处理XML,JS,CSS等格式Thymeleaf最大的特点是既可以在浏览器直接打开,也可以结合服务端将业务数据填充到HTML后动态生成页面,JSP只能做到动态访问,HTML动静态都可以1、创建Maven工程,不需要web工程,pom.xml

2022-09-23 16:18:11 222

原创 Spring学习笔记之SSM整合

Spring + Spring MVC + Mybatis 2、web.xml 配置 Spring MVC Spring 设置字符编码过滤器 加载静态资源3、在 resources 路径下创建框架的配置⽂件4、spring.xml 中配置 MyBatis 相关信息5、MyBatis.xml6、Springmvc.xml7、实体类8、Handler9、Service10、Repository11、index.jsp1

2022-06-26 15:13:45 147

原创 Spring学习笔记之MyBatis

目录主流的ORM(对象关系映射)框架,之前叫做 iBatis,后来更名为 MyBatis,实现数据持久化的框架同时 Java,.NET,Ruby 三种语⾔,MyBatis 是⼀个对 JDBC 进⾏封装的框架MyBatis的优点1、创建 Maven ⼯程,pom.xml 引⼊相关依赖2、创建实体类3、配置 MyBatis 环境,在 resources 路径下创建 confifig.xml(⽂件名可以⾃定义),配置数据源信息4、MyBatis 开发有两种⽅式 使⽤原⽣接⼝ Ma

2022-06-20 14:03:56 239

原创 反射与自定义注解 笔记

1.什么是反射、反射优缺点1.1 反射的定义官网定义:反射使Java代码能够发现有关已加载类的字段、方法和构造函数的信息,并在安全限制内使用反射的字段、方法和构造函数对其底层对应项进行操作Java属于先编译再运行的语言,程序中对象的类型在编译期就确定下来了,而当程序在运行时可能需要动态加载某些类,这些类因为之前用不到,所以没有被加载到JVM。通过反射,可以在运行时动态地创建对象并调用其属性,不需要提前在编译期知道运行的对象是谁1.2 反射的优缺点第三方框架创建对象:不是直接new

2022-06-16 23:06:29 160

原创 Spring学习笔记 之 Spring-MVC

1.spring学习笔记之spring目录Spring MVC 是 Spring Framework 提供的 Web 组件,全称是 Spring Web MVC,是⽬前主流的实现 MVC 设计模式的框架,提供前端路由映射、视图解析等功能1.创建Maven工程,选择maven-archetype-webapp,然后在pom.xml添加以下依赖2.main文件夹下创建java文件夹和resources文件夹,resources下配置springmvc.xml文件3.在 web.xml 中配置 S

2022-06-14 09:07:28 290

原创 Spring学习笔记 之 Spring<全>

一、Spring两大核心1. IoC定义控制反转(Inversion of Control,缩写为IoC),是面向对象编程中的一种设计原则,可以用来减低计算机代码之间的耦合度。其中最常见的方式叫做依赖注入(Dependency Injection,简称DI),还有一种方式叫“依赖查找”(Dependency Lookup)

2022-05-19 18:05:45 212

原创 JDK8新特性 笔记

Java学习笔记

2022-04-23 13:06:04 786

原创 操作系统笔记-2.1进程的知识

王道操作系统笔记第二章第一节--进程的相关知识

2022-04-20 12:30:54 728

原创 操作系统笔记-1操作系统的相关知识

1.1 操作系统的概念、功能和目标概念功能与目标作为系统资源的管理者作为用户和计算机硬件之间的接口作为最接近硬件的层次1.2 操作系统的特征并发共享虚拟异步1.3 操作系统的发展与分类1.4 操作系统的运行机制与体系两种指令,两种处理机状态,两种程序操作系统的内核内核功能操作系统的体系结构大内核微内核1.5 中断和异常中断中断的分类处理中断的过程1.6系统调用1.1 操作系统的概念、功能和目标概念操作..

2022-04-10 21:11:45 1924

原创 如何将g++编译的警告及错误信息保存到文件

g++ test.cpp -o test > result 2>&1

2021-07-07 17:09:14 649

原创 C++在linux系统上编译时指定头文件目录、包目录的命令

g++ hello.cpp(要编译的C++文件)-I 指定头文件所在目录-L 指定包所在目录-l 指定具体的某个包-o 指定编译完成后的名字例子:g++ hello.cpp -I /usr/local/include/ -L /usr/local/include/lib -l hello.lib -o hello...

2021-07-07 16:32:12 767

原创 一句话说明windows的X64与X86是多少位!!

X86就是32位X64就是64位

2021-07-06 17:31:09 1080

原创 MPI多节点运行时阻塞/连接拒绝等问题(已解决)

最近在搞mpi4py + 多节点运行并行运算!!结果本地单机跑得好好的,提交到linux上多机集群后的连接问题搞了我三天!!!!!最后去官方看文档找到了答案!!运行代码:(这是一个mpi4py计算pi的栗子)#pi_test.pyfrom mpi4py import MPIcomm = MPI.COMM_WORLDcomm_rank = comm.Get_rank()comm_size = comm.Get_size()k = (1.0 if comm_rank...

2021-06-30 15:43:13 6323

原创 解决numba不支持dict类型的问题

0.44banbe

2021-06-07 10:16:37 4957

原创 解决计算机中丢失api-ms-win-crt-runtimel1-1-0

链接:https://pan.baidu.com/s/1BxW0CVIysvJkOYeqIOZzfQ提取码:sfwj

2021-05-31 08:46:17 677 2

原创 快速排序和归并排序

快速排序代码package com.hainiu;import java.util.Arrays;public class QuickSort { public static void main(String[] args) { int[] arr = {1,5,9,7,8,2}; qsort(arr,0,arr.length-1); System.out.println(Arrays.toString(arr)); } private static void qsort

2021-05-24 16:08:55 69

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除